very nice photos and thanks for sharing.
I must ambit that for me when I saw the color in person it didn't look anything like any of the photos that I saw prior. In these photos the car looks very very baby blue but in person in direct sunlight to me it was a tad darker with a grey metallic tint to it. Either way def a color that people will have to see in person to get a exact representation of it.

thats exactly the prob.
my first order was ymb... then i asked to see it live in different lights/shades.... it looks so much different. sometimes very coool but very often, babyblue or too light/milky. i d rather have a color that looks nice all the time. i changed the order to san marino blue individual. might take 2 weeks longer... but should be fine. MG is a good choice also in my opinion.... Quote:
